Introduction
Imagine a place where jobs are plentiful, people are free to worship as they please, where people are personally responsible for their actions, neighbors help out neighbors in need, where a good education is the standard rather than the exception, where the American Dream is celebrated regularly, and where government is limited. That is my vision and hope for the State of Texas in the 21st century.
It is no secret to the rest of the nation that the State of Texas has something unique to offer. Despite a national recession that has crippled the economy, our state economy has continued to grow. Texas is consistently among the top states in the nation for job creation, economic growth, and business climate. Individuals and businesses are attracted to moving here because of our low level of taxation, predictable and low levels of regulation, strong property rights protection, sound justice system, and minimal dependence on the federal government. Texas is a great place to live, but it can be better.
Interior_Placeholder1picture_20130723092201.jpgDuring the 2011 Legislative Session, Texas faced an unprecedented budget shortfall, a hole that was caused by overspending and the routine practice of forcing future legislatures to pay the costs. In 2011, those who voted for the appropriations bill deferred Medicaid spending, cut funding to education, did not fund k-12 enrollment growth, and did not use funds for their purpose in certifying the budget.
Raising revenue is not the answer. We cannot tax our way to prosperity, and I believe there are better ways to solve these challenges. Some ideas are new, many are not, but I believe we must have a plan to foster continuous improvement.

Prioritize
Just like the citizens it governs, government must learn to live within its means. While Texas is a balanced budget state, it does not live within its means. State and local governments have a bad habit of using debt to build and added to that is the question of unfunded pensions. This has resulted in a total debt burden of $286 billion, or $11,117 for each Texan.
